Transaction Amount, Tax Amount, Accumulated Budget as Dated, and Post to Prior Year as Dated Settings

When importing General Ledger Detail into Working Papers in ASCII text file or Excel format, you can specify the details and columns in the Field Details screen. The additional specifications are outlined below for the following columns:

  • Transaction Amount
  • Tax Amount
  • Accumulated Budget as dated
  • Post to Prior Year as dated

Note: When you make a selection in the Date Range area for one of the above settings, that option is selected for all the settings.

Option Description
Debit & Credit Field Select this option if the data in this column contains both debits and credits.
Debit Field

Select this option if the data in this column contains only debits.

Note: When this option is selected, if there are no credit columns specified, the field will change the setting to debit & credit.

Credit Field

Select this option if the data in this column contains only credits.

Positive Imports as credits: Select this check box when there are balances in the separate credit column that contain positive or mixed (negatives and positives) values. Conversely, clear this check box if the credits are all negative.

When importing general ledger detail, you may choose to import only those transactions falling within a specific range of dates. This cuts down on the number of records being imported, saving time and file space.

Option Description
All transactions (data will be converted to fall within the current year) All transactions will be imported and the data will be converted to fall within the current year.
Only transactions within the current Engagement Properties year Transactions that fall within fiscal year set in the Engagement Properties will be imported.
Only within Engagement Properties Period Number Select a period number as set in the Engagement Properties. Only transactions that fall within that period will be imported.
Only from: [date] to: [date]

Select a period number as set in the Engagement Properties. Only transactions that fall within that period will be imported.

  • The date range setting is not saved for future use. If this dialog is not opened while preparing subsequent imports all transactions will be imported by default. Therefore, you must open this dialog and set a date range each time you want to import a specific range of transactions.
